Quebéc City is a puzzle-y escape room market. Overall the games were more challenging than we were expecting. They packed a lot of gameplay.
The styles were also quite quirky. Many of the companies have created thematic mashups that shouldn’t be cohesive, but definitely are. Most of the escape rooms we recommend below are one-of-a-kind… and there really isn’t anything remotely similarly.
Montreal is 3 hours from Québec City, so it’s not exactly close, but it’s also worth a visit.
